--- title: HTMLHRElement slug: Web/API/HTMLHRElement tags: - DOM - DOM Reference translation_of: Web/API/HTMLHRElement ---
DOM の hr
要素は hr
要素を操作する為の特別なプロパティ である HTMLHRElement
インタフェースを持っています。 {{htmlelement("hr")}} 要素は HTMLHRElement
インタフェースの継承元である {{domxref("HTMLElement")}} オブジェクトインタフェースからも操作可能です。
{{domxref("HTMLElement")}} インタフェースから継承するものの他に、以下の固有プロパティを持ちます。
プロパティ | 型 | 説明 |
---|---|---|
align {{deprecatedGeneric("inline","HTML4.01")}} {{obsoleteGeneric("inline","HTML5")}} |
{{domxref("DOMString")}} | 罫線に対し、左寄せ、中央寄せ、右寄せの何れかの表示を指示するプロパティ。値には left 、center 、right の何れかが指定可能です。このプロパティは過去のものであり、用いるべきではありません。代替として、CSS の {{Cssxref("width")}} プロパティ 及び {{Cssxref("margin-left")}} プロパティ、{{Cssxref("margin-right")}} プロパティの併用などで同等の視覚表現が可能です。 |
color {{obsolete_inline}} |
{{domxref("DOMString")}} | 罫線の色 |
noshade {{deprecatedGeneric("inline","HTML4.01")}} {{obsoleteGeneric("inline","HTML5")}} |
{{domxref("DOMString")}} | 罫線の溝付きのスタイルを無効化する為のプロパティ。値には noshade のみが指定可能です。CSS の {{Cssxref("border")}} プロパティを用いて同等の視覚表現が可能です。 |
size {{deprecatedGeneric("inline","HTML4.01")}} {{obsoleteGeneric("inline","HTML5")}} |
{{domxref("DOMString")}} | 罫線の高さを指定するプロパティ。CSS の {{Cssxref("height")}} プロパティ 及び、{{Cssxref("box-sizing")}} プロパティを用いて同等の視覚表現が可能です。 |
width {{deprecatedGeneric("inline","HTML4.01")}} {{obsoleteGeneric("inline","HTML5")}} |
{{domxref("DOMString")}} | 罫線の幅を指定するプロパティ。CSS の width プロパティ及び、box-sizing プロパティを用いて同等の視覚表現が可能です。 |
固有のメソッドはありません。 {{domxref("HTMLElement")}} のメソッドを継承しています。
仕様書 | 策定状況 | コメント |
---|---|---|
{{SpecName('HTML WHATWG', "text-level-semantics.htmlgrouping-content.html#the-hr-element", "HTMLHRElement")}} | {{Spec2('HTML WHATWG')}} | color プロパティは既存の Web との互換性を考慮し、廃止済プロパティとして残されている。 |
{{SpecName('HTML5 W3C', "grouping-content.html#the-hr-element", "HTMLAnchorElement")}} | {{Spec2('HTML5 W3C')}} | 次のプロパティの廃止: align , noshade , size , width |
{{SpecName('DOM2 HTML', 'html.html#ID-68228811', 'HTMLHRElement')}} | {{Spec2('DOM2 HTML')}} | {{SpecName("DOM1")}} より変更無し |
{{SpecName('DOM1', 'level-one-html.html#ID-68228811', 'HTMLHRElement')}} | {{Spec2('DOM1')}} | 最初期の定義 |
{{Compat("api.HTMLHRElement")}}
HTMLHRElement
インタフェースを持つ HTML 要素